Transaction d8ddcdfaba9f3c122b635784341d107ca4b54d97fadba61827dbeb45f252d87e
2 Input
2 Outputs
- d8ddcdfaba9f3c122b635784341d107ca4b54d97fadba61827dbeb45f252d87e:0
- d8ddcdfaba9f3c122b635784341d107ca4b54d97fadba61827dbeb45f252d87e:1
value 110873
address 173JDVVE7byeTPdvZaJPXLSJRbmsLUb39m
value 2902447
address 16sWZkAk8KHGsocaKKT1AuCCJLREW1Nxws